Corrupt Bargain

A term used to describe the alleged deal between John Quincy Adams and Henry Clay that secured Adams' presidency in exchange for Clay becoming Secretary of State, following the contested presidential election of 1824.

John C. Calhoun

A prominent American statesman and political theorist from South Carolina who served as Vice President and was a staunch defender of states' rights and slavery.

John Quincy Adams

John Quincy Adams was the sixth President of the United States, serving from 1825 to 1829, and was known for his strong opposition to slavery and his role in the Amistad case.
